About Government Medical College, Akola
Government Medical College, Akola (GMC Akola) was established in 2002 as the first medical college in the Akola region of Vidarbha, Maharashtra. It is affiliated to the Maharashtra University of Health Sciences (MUHS), Nashik, and recognized by the National Medical Commission (NMC). Administered by the Directorate of Medical Education & Research (DMER), Government of Maharashtra, GMC Akola provides health care services to the underprivileged population of four districts surrounding Akola. The campus is a lush green area housing the college, administrative office, and hostel buildings. It offers spacious classrooms, lecture halls, examination halls, demonstration rooms, fully equipped clinical laboratories, museums, and an auditorium with a capacity of 700. The central library has 18,868 books (17,648 textbooks + 1,220 reference books) and 139 journals. The college offers MBBS (200 seats), MD/MS (43 seats across 13 disciplines), PG Diplomas, and DMLT programmes. The attached 680-bed multi-specialty tertiary care teaching hospital handles on-campus specialist care available 24ร7 with 5 teaching units and 150-bedded indoor wards. GMC Akola ranks 282nd nationally and 25th in Maharashtra per NIRF 2025 and is approximately 7 km from Akola Railway Junction with easy access for outstation students. During NEET 2021โ2024 counselling combined, 37 candidates were allotted seats here.

Important Notice
No management or NRI quota โ 100% merit-based government admissions. OBC/SC/ST/VJ: no tuition fees (only development and other charges). EWS: tuition halved. Service bond: 1 year government/rural service post-internship; penalty INR 10,00,000 if not fulfilled. No other medical college in Akola โ only government college in the region. 37 candidates allotted NEET 2021โ2024 combined.

Campus Infrastructure
Campus Infrastructure & Facilities

Central Library
18,868 books (17,648 textbooks + 1,220 reference books). 139 journals. Separate reading space for students and teaching staff. Internet access available.

Laboratories & Museums
Fully equipped clinical laboratories and departmental museums across all preclinical and paraclinical departments. Modern smart classrooms and CBME curriculum infrastructure.

Hostels (Boys, Girls, Resident)
Boys hostel: 179 rooms. Girls hostel: 125 rooms. Resident hostel: 114 rooms. Annual fee: INR 6,000. Cafeteria, mess, recreation areas, 24x7 security.

Sports & Recreation
Gymnasium, playground, sports grounds. Cultural events, NSS activities. Strong campus community in Akola.

MBBS: 200 seats (30 AIQ + 170 SQ). PG: 43 seats (MD+MS) across 13 disciplines โ 50% AIQ (MCC) + 50% SQ (CET Cell). PG Diploma (Medical Lab Technology): INR 95,200 for 2 years.
Boys hostel: 179 rooms. Girls hostel: 125 rooms. Resident hostel: 114 rooms. Hostel fee: INR 6,000/year. Cafeteria and mess included. Library: 18,868 books (17,648 textbooks + 1,220 reference) + 139 journals. Auditorium capacity: 700.
680-bed multi-specialty tertiary care teaching hospital. Includes 90-bed Paediatric ward, 30-bed Dermatology, 50-bed Pulmonary Medicine, 120-bed General Surgery (with 30 Burns + 12 Surgical ICU). 5 teaching units, 150-bed indoor wards. 24x7 on-campus specialist care. Cashless TPAs available.
Annual fee AY 2025-26: Tuition INR 1,03,900 + Development INR 7,500 + SAMC INR 1,500 + Library INR 1,500 + Gym INR 750 + Hostel INR 6,000. Total for full MBBS: INR 7,74,000. OBC/SC/ST/VJ: no tuition fees โ only development and other charges apply. EWS: tuition halved.
